Proyek ini dikembangkan oleh Kelompok 3 sebagai tugas pengembangan aplikasi web modern. Aplikasi ini bertujuan untuk membantu proses rekrutmen SDM pada suatu perusahaan secara efisien melalui sistem manajemen lowongan kerja dan pelamar berbasis web, sebut saja KAFConnect
- Kelvin Faza
- Alfandrew Fisabilillah
- M Farros Mufid
Proyek ini dibangun dengan menggunakan stack teknologi berikut:
- Turborepo – Monorepo tool untuk mengelola frontend dan backend dalam satu repositori.
- Next.js – Framework React untuk membangun frontend yang responsif dan dinamis.
- NestJS – Framework backend berbasis Node.js yang modular dan scalable.
- PostgreSQL – Sistem manajemen basis data relasional open-source yang andal.
- /apps
- /apps/web -> Frontend (Next.js)
- /apps/api -> Backend (NestJS)
- /packages etc.
-
Clone repository ini:
git clone https://github.com/Lordsans-404/KAFConnect.git cd KAFConnect -
Install Dependencies
pnpm install
-
Setup Config
.env app.module.ts #Konfigurasi sesuai database -
Run🏃♂️💨
pnpm dev # or turbo run dev
-
Admin dapat membuat, mengubah, dan menghapus lowongan kerja.
-
Admin dan Staff dapat melihat daftar pelamar dan detail aplikasinya.
-
Pelamar dapat mengirim lamaran kerja secara online.
-
Autentikasi dan otorisasi.
Proyek ini masih dalam tahap pengembangan. Doakan Project Kami Cepat Kelar Guys🙏